Comprehensive Guide to irs form 8857 innocent

What is the IRS Form 8857 Innocent Spouse Relief?

IRS Form 8857 is designed to provide taxpayers with a means to request relief from tax liability that they believe should solely fall on their spouse or former spouse. This form offers three types of relief: Separation of Liability, Innocent Spouse Relief, and Equitable Relief. Each type addresses different situations regarding spousal tax liability, making it essential for individuals facing such issues to understand their options.

Purpose and Benefits of Using IRS Form 8857

The primary purpose of IRS Form 8857 is to ensure that unfair tax burdens do not unjustly affect one spouse in a marriage. Filing this form allows individuals to seek tax relief from liabilities they did not incur, thus reducing their financial burden. By utilizing this tax relief application, taxpayers can address unfair financial situations that arise from tax assessments tied to their spouse's actions.

Who Should Consider Filing IRS Form 8857?

Taxpayers often find the need to file IRS Form 8857 in specific circumstances. Groups that should consider this form include those experiencing divorce, individuals whose spouses misreported income, and those affected by spousal fraud. Understanding when innocent spouse relief may apply can help taxpayers navigate their tax obligations more effectively.

Eligibility Criteria for IRS Form 8857 Innocent Spouse Relief

To qualify for IRS Form 8857, certain eligibility criteria must be met. These criteria include filing the form within two years of the IRS's collections attempt and ensuring that the person seeking relief did not know about the tax deficiency at the time the return was filed. Additionally, the taxpayer must demonstrate that they did not significantly benefit from the tax item in question. Meeting these conditions is critical for securing spousal tax relief.

To be eligible to file IRS Form 8857, you must be a spouse or former spouse who believes that only the other spouse should be held liable for unpaid taxes, penalties, or interest. It's essential to demonstrate that you meet the criteria for Innocent Spouse Relief.
There are specific deadlines for submitting IRS Form 8857, generally within two years from the date the IRS began collection activities on the tax liability. Ensure you review your situation carefully and submit the form promptly to avoid delays.
You can submit your completed IRS Form 8857 by mailing it to the appropriate IRS address for processing. Ensure you check the IRS instructions for the most current submission guidelines and locations.
You will need to provide supporting documents such as tax returns, financial records, and any documentation that supports your claim for Innocent Spouse Relief. Gather these items before completing the form to streamline the process.
Common mistakes include failing to sign the form, not providing complete information, and submitting the form without the required supporting documents. Double-check your entries for accuracy and completeness before submission.
Processing times for IRS Form 8857 can vary based on current IRS workload and accuracy of your submission. Generally, allow several months for processing, and check your status if you have not heard back in that timeframe.
If you need to make corrections after submitting IRS Form 8857, contact the IRS directly to notify them of the necessary changes and follow their instructions for resubmission or amendments.
